What??? This isn't supposed to happen. I just enter, I never win anything. Now I win something with my old junk!
![]() ![]() I guess it wasn't a beauty contest this time. The GMC really does do work for me. One day I'll restore it, but she's such a good workhorse. When I got it in '01 it was all over the road and needed exhaust, a few other things including interior stuff. I just got all that right and started using it here and there. Next thing I know it had racks on it and since '14 it has been the only pickup I have. It hasn't needed much along the way and it has become my keeper, my forever truck. Thanks for the votes. I never checked because there were other good candidates. I was surprised this morning to see I won. So thanks again.

I had those white powder coated 9.75 x 16.5s since the '80s. I had one pair I got from the guy I started out subcontracting siding from in '82 or '83. They were off the '72 C/30 w/utility body he bought new. he ran 8.25s on the front. I used to see that truck when I was in HS and loved it, "The White Truck". The truck was gone but he still had those wheels. I went to a commercial wheel & rim business and bought the other pair. I just painted those white, then black, then argent. That first set had more offset, so eventually I bought a second pair at the same place. They went from one '71 K/20 to the other. When I retired the second '71 K/20 they were on, I had them blasted and powder coated gloss black for the '84 I got in '89. When I bought the '72 K/20 Cheyenne Super Custom Camper in '91 I had them blasted again and done gloss white. Then in '01 when I got this GMC, because the Chevy was under restoration, they went onto it. Those wheels have a story for sure. I have nice hubcaps for the truck now, but they won't go on until it gets restored some day. I want another set of 10", but I think I'll do those gloss black w/o hubcaps, like I had on the '84. The caps with go on the 8" wheels it has now, once they get powder coated. I might have a wheel fetish
